我想用C#开发软件,有数据需要保存,但是不想用数据库。求问,除了保存为text文档之外还有其他方法么?
我看到一些软件没有自带数据库,也没有用text文档存数据(有dll或者ini文件),但是一样能读写数据,是怎么做到的?是不是用C#以外的语言开发的?...
我看到一些软件没有自带数据库,也没有用text文档存数据(有dll或者ini文件),但是一样能读写数据,是怎么做到的?是不是用C#以外的语言开发的?
展开
5个回答
展开全部
你的情况可考虑文件型数据库,如:sqllite。
只需要一个数据库文件,还有一个驱动(是为了C#调用数据库的)
这样程序就可以对数据进行持久化了,用来起来方便,部署也简单。缺点是大数据量处理会慢。但一般小软件都没问题。
只需要一个数据库文件,还有一个驱动(是为了C#调用数据库的)
这样程序就可以对数据进行持久化了,用来起来方便,部署也简单。缺点是大数据量处理会慢。但一般小软件都没问题。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
用ini文件和text文件是一回事,都是文本文件,只是保存的时候文件名的后缀存得不一样。还有用xml 文件保存数据也是可以的,个人觉得比txt方便。
只要把保存好的数据存到了文件里,最后一步保存文件的时候文件名随便用什么字符作后缀都是可以的,data.abc都可以~
只要把保存好的数据存到了文件里,最后一步保存文件的时候文件名随便用什么字符作后缀都是可以的,data.abc都可以~
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
c# 2010自带数据库
或者 你可以写入内存,直接读取,但是这样会浪费内存,显得很不好看。
或者 你可以写入内存,直接读取,但是这样会浪费内存,显得很不好看。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
还有XML也可以
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询